Prisoners' Perception of Treatment: A Pilot Study in Serbian Prisons
The paper focuses on prisoners' perception of the quality of treatment in Serbia. The study took place in all six prisons in the Vojvodina region of the Republic of Serbia, where surveying was conducted in 2020. The sample consists of 237 prisoners from open, semi-open, and closed prison regimes. The results of regression analyses showed that prisoners' perception of the quality of treatment in Serbian prisons is influenced by their satisfaction with prison workers, perception of fairness in life, and the environment in which they grew up. Perception of fairness in life was the strongest predictor of prisoners' perception of the quality of treatment, followed by satisfaction with prison workers. Overall findings suggest that prisoners' outlook on fairness in life and the quality of relations between them and prison workers are the essential components in the treatment process, which should be considered in studying resocialisation of prisoners. In conclusion, the significance of these findings for the treatment of prisoners is discussed
Local self-government in a crisis caused by the Covid-19 pandemic: the case of Serbia
This research examined whether there is an elaborate system of protocols, protection, and prevention in place at the local self-government level in the event of a crisis caused by an epidemic or pandemic. The core idea of this paper was to evaluate the protocol's effectiveness at the local self-government. Analysis was conducted using responses of 16 local self-government authorities. During a crisis caused by an epidemic/a pandemic of infectious illnesses, surveys were done as a cross-section documenting and detecting the current state of local self-government functioning. Methods used in the study are defining the objectives of the research, conceptualization, analysis of legal regulations, economic analysis, and decomposition of the problem. Key results and arguments of this paper expanded existing research thus there are only certain empirical data from areas that have been affected by the infectious disease caused by the epidemic/pandemic. Data was collected, processed, and systematized to serve in model formulation. As a brief conclusion, this study suggested protocol effectiveness at the local self-government level representing the idea that emergency and crisis management should be organized to preserve the health and livelihood of the population in the area affected by the pandemic of infectious diseases and thus enable the functioning of economic activities and society as a whole
Species-Level Differences in Osmoprotectants and Antioxidants Contribute to Stress Tolerance of Quercus robur L., and Q. cerris L. Seedlings under Water Deficit and High Temperatures
The general aim of this work was to compare the leaf-level responses of different protective components to water deficit and high temperatures in Quercus cerris L. and Quercus robur L. Several biochemical components of the osmotic adjustment and antioxidant system were investigated together with changes in hormones. Q. cerris and Q. robur seedlings responded to water deficit and high temperatures by: (1) activating a different pattern of osmoregulation and antioxidant mechanisms depending on the species and on the nature of the stress; (2) upregulating the synthesis of a newly-explored osmoprotectant, dimethylsulphoniopropionate (DMSP); (3) trading-off between metabolites; and (4) modulating hormone levels. Under water deficit, Q. cerris had a higher antioxidant capacity compared to Q. robur, which showed a lower investment in the antioxidant system. In both species, exposure to high temperatures induced a strong osmoregulation capacity that appeared largely conferred by DMSP in Q. cerris and by glycine betaine in Q. robur. Collectively, the more stress-responsive compounds in each species were those present at a significant basal level in non-stress conditions. Our results were discussed in terms of pre-adaptation and stress-induced metabolic patterns as related to species-specific stress tolerance features
Employee job satisfaction as an element of the quality of work life
In this paper, the authors aimed to examine the relationship between the process of employee job satisfaction and the quality of work life. The main hypothesis, which is confirmed in the paper, is that there is a statistically significant correlation between the elements of job satisfaction and the quality of work life. Based on the suggested hypothesis, the main objective of the paper was to identify the concerns within the job satisfaction processes in the organizations where the research was conducted. The research involved 127 respondents who are employed at all three management levels in the organization (top management, middle management and the first-line management) in 86 business entities in the Rasina District. For the purpose of implementing this research, a questionnaire was used and its results were subsequently processed by using several statistical methods. The results of the research indicate, among other things, the concerns in the job satisfaction process, which are the basis for measuring and improving the quality of work life
Influence of foliar nutrition on yield and yield components of durum wheat (triticum durum desf.) Grown in system of organic production
This paper examines the effect of foliar nitrogen nutrition on seven durum wheat genotypes produced according to the principles of organic production. The experiments were performed during two growing seasons on organic farm in Cacak, Serbia. Three different N fertilization strategies have been compared: T1-control without N application after the stem elongation stage; T2-foliar N fertilization at the beginning of heading, one spray with 0.3% organic fertilizer Trainer (5% N and 31% amino acids); T3-foliar N fertilization in both stages, heading and anthesis with 0.3% organic fertilizer Trainer (5% N) each. Analysis of grain yield and yield components (number of spikes m(-2), number of grains per spike and thousand grain weight (TGW) was performed. The number of spikes per square meter, number of grains spike-1, TGW, and grain yield significantly increased (P LT = 0.01) with different levels of fertilizers. Foliar fertilization had a significant effect on yield in both growing seasons. Grain yield, on average for all genotypes and years after spraying were 22% (one N treatment), and 54% (two N treatments) higher than in the control. Grain yield was about 26% higher in two N treatments than in one N treatment. Grain yield was positively correlated with other traits (TGW, number of spikes m(-2) and number of grains/spike)
Praćenje odgovora hrasta lužnjaka (Quercus robur L.) na sušu analizom antioksidativnog sistema
The influence of different groundwater table depths on pre-dawn water potential (PWP), soil moisture content and antioxidant activity (FRAP, RSC against DPPH·, NO and ABTS radicals) of adult pedunculate oak (Quercus robur L.) trees was assessed in three managed stands (localities 1-3) and one unmanaged (locality 4 - forest reserve). The study sites were located within single forest complex at different distances from the Sava riverbed. The measurements were performed during July 2015, when the first evidence of drought was evidenced. We hypothesised that the trees at locations farther from the river would be more drought-stressed due to lower groundwater depth and will show higher antioxidant capacity. Indeed, trees at localities 2 and 3 were more drought-stressed as compared to trees at locations 1 and 4, as indicated by the PWP results. Since antioxidant capacity can be directly correlated to drought tolerance, the present results
indicate a higher antioxidant capacity in leaf extracts from locality 3, but also good oxidative adaptation in leaf extracts from locality 4, where the obtained values for almost all examined antioxidant tests were without statistically significant differences compared to those on locality 3. Obtained results may help to explain differences in biochemical responses to water deficit stress of pedunculate oak trees from different microsites within the single forest complex and provide us
valuable information about intra-species drought resistance. Response of two tomato cultivators to Trichoderma spp. assessed by non-destructive measurements
Biofertilizers have great potential to improve crop yields through environmentally save mechanisms. Fungi of the genus Trichoderma, as potential components of biofertilizers, have a positive effect on plant growth and inhibit the growth of pathogenic microorganisms through several antagonistic mechanisms. In this study, commercially available tomato genotypes (Narvik and Gruzanski zlatni) and strains of two Trichoderma species (T. afroharzianum SZMC 25231 and T. rodmanii SZMC 25217) were selected to examine the effects of Trichoderma spp. on morpho-physiological parameters of tomato plants grown under organic production system.
The experiment was conducted in a randomized block design under greenhouse conditions. In total, 15 plants of two tomato cultivars per treatment were transplanted in soil: NC – control Narvik, GZC – control Gruzanski zlatni, NT1 – T. afroharzianum; NT2 – T. rodmanii; GZT1 – T. afroharzianum; GZT2 - T. rodmanii. The suspensions of Trichoderma isolates were applied in the root zone of tomato plants in the phase of four established leaves. Measurements of relative chlorophyll (Chl), flavonol (Flav) and anthocyanin (Ant) content were performed in vivo on fully developed leaves of the tomato plants using Dualex optical sensor (Force-A, Orsay, France). NBI (Nitrogen Balance Index) was calculated as Chl/Flav ratio. Plant height was measured as a plant growth parameter. Measurements were performed once per week during 35 days of plant growth (5 weeks) and conducted in 10 replications on 10 plants per treatment.
Compared to the control, significant increase of Chl and Flav content was observed on genotype GZ after treatment with both Trichoderma species in the 3rd and 4th week, which resulted in decreased value of the NBI. Also, for the same genotype, Trichoderma positively affected plant height. On the other hand, combination of Trichoderma and genotype Narvik hasn’t showed stimulative effect on examined morpho-physiological parameters. These results indicated genotype-species dependence of tomato-Trichoderma interaction.
The obtained results indicate that non-destructive measurements with Dualex sensor could serve as starting point to better understand plant responses to Trichoderma presence
Evaluation of gene effects in the grain yield and kernel oil content in maize (Zea mays l.)
Selection of the best breeding technique for the development of new maize
hybrids is based on knowledge of gene effects type responsible for the
expression of quantitative traits. Thus, the goal of this study was to evaluate
gene effects on the grain yield, as the most important agronomic trait, as
well as for kernel oil content. one of the major characteristics of maize
quality.
Genetic material used for the determination of gene effects consisted of
four inbred lines: 1109/1V NS, 56811 NS, 922 NS and A-l. Inbred line
1109/1V NS is high oil inbred line, and 568/11 NS, 922 NS A-1 are lines
with a different type of seed: dent, semi-dent and flint, respectively. Six
basic generations were produced: parental inbred lines (Pi, Pa), first and
second filial generations (Fy, F2) and backcross generations (BC), BC2).
Two years experiment was performed at the experimental field of the
Institute of Field and Vegetable Crops, Novi Sad, Serbia (Rimski Sangevi)
using a completely randomized design with eight replicates. Evaluation of
gene effects was performed by generation mean analysis.
Obtained results indicated that dominant gene effect had a higher influence
than additive in inheritance of the grain yield. The significant presence of
duplicate type of epistasis was recorded in all test-cross combinations. For
kernel oil content dominance was more important than additive gene action
for almost all studied test-crosses. Additive gene effect was higher than
dominance only for hybrid 1109/IV NS = 56811 NS. Morcover, a
significant presence of duplicate type of cpistasis also was detected for
kernel oil content.
The significant role of the dominant gene effect in the inheritance of grain
vield and kernel oil content in almost all test-cross combinations indicates that inbreding-hybridization method is a useful method for the development of
better hybrids
Циркуларна економија и запошљавање у Европској унији
Монографија Циркуларна економија и запошљавање у Европској унији, резулат је дугогодишњег истраживања политика рада и запошљавања на подручју Европске уније (ЕУ), као и потребе да се привредни системи земаља чланица, али и земаља кандидата за чланство у ЕУ ускладе са циљевима одрживог развоја. Стање које је планету, а пре свега човечанство затекло крајем 2019. године, дало је времена да се запитамо да ли као економска бића задовољавајући потребе, прекомерно експлоатишемо ограничене природне ресурсе, те се из тога јавила идеја ауторке да у свом домену истраживања политике рада и запошљавања Европске уније и Србије, ову публикацију посвети циркуларној економији, која кореспондира и са предлозима ЕУ у циљу опоравка од ефеката изазваних пандемијом корона вируса. Кроз поглавља: циркуларна економија, циркуларна економија у Европској унији и запосленост у секторима циркуларне економије Европске уније, у монографији је дата анализа ове материје, актуелне како на глобалном, нивоу ЕУ, тако и земаља кандидата за чланство у ЕУ. Монографија се завршава препорукама ауторке, након чега је дат списак доступне литературе, коришћене и консултоване за израду публикације, као и аутоцитата из радова објављених из области одрживог развоја. Питање Брегзита и АП Косова и Метохије неће бити предмет разматрања у овој публикацији, због својих комплексности, а према релевантним подацима званичне статистике. Велика Британија биће представљена у оквиру другог поглавља, још увек као саставни део ЕУ, обзиром да се у анализи и посматра период пре изласка ове чланице из Уније (подaци су за период 2008-2018 године). Прикупљање података за издраду монографије, трајало је од пролећа 2020 године, до краја 2021 године
